2016-04-06 3 views
0

Ich habe ein InputForm mit der Fähigkeit, andere Teilformulare aufrufen und alles funktioniert super. Wenn ich das InputForm jedoch in einem Navigationsformular einfüge, kann Access die richtigen Objekte und Unterformulare nicht finden. Zum Beispiel Referenz ich meine subforms mit:Mein Navigationsformular in Access verschraubt meine Abfragen und Unterformulare

Forms("inputProtocolform")!newProtocol.Value = Null 

Aber innerhalb der Navigations Form, diese Codezeile wirft einen Fehler. Ich nehme an, es liegt an der Registerkarte? Gibt es dennoch eine einfache Lösung? Ich habe viele Codezeilen ähnlich wie oben.

Vielen Dank.

Antwort

0

Sie müssen den "vollständigen Pfad" zum Unterformular angeben. Diese

Forms!NavigationForm!inputProtocolform.Form!newProtocol.Value = Null 

geht davon aus, dass die Unterformularsteuer auf NavigationForm hat den gleichen Namen wie das Unterformular selbst (inputProtocolform)

Siehe Forms: Refer to Form and Subform properties and controls

Verwandte Themen